My approach to therapy

My mission is for patients to achieve mental wellbeing through evidence-based, culturally competent mental health care. I find the most appropriate treatments (conventional and complementary) that safely and effectively address your symptoms while taking into account personal preferences, cultural beliefs and financial constraints. The treatment methods and tools I utilize are:

Medication Management

Functional & Integrative Behavioral Health

Coaching

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

What you can expect from me

During your first session we will begin to work on uncovering some of the emotional barriers that are keeping you from the life you want. We will begin to lay the foundation of your path to healing and decide if medication management is right for you, or if other provider referrals are needed, and often times, both.
